Time machine
Charles Fields II 1955 (Fort Bragg, NC)
We eat and drink of time
every moment in our lives
Partaking tales of glory
from what we call the past
A history or remnants of the stories,
crossed paths
whether we realize this will represent lessons learned
Prophesy of what our minds perceive in perpetuity,
from what we have observed, facets of our nature
Key communication between us within our makeup
The DNA of our consciousness
altered by both personal and group experience
though memories
which persist in the strongest of our beliefs
We evolve as we freefall
throughout the passage
Of all humanity surviving in time.
Gathering trace particles defining us,
written into stardust trails
In this our time machine
